ABSTRACT

After nearly a year of probation, the type of AM radio repeater circuit in general can be retrieved in a number of local radio stations; the installation is convenient, the output has a loud voice, and bass is rich, which make it indeed a good choice for beginners’ homemade radio circuit. Beginners can give radio principle about double harvest theory and practice. The whole circuit fabrication costs low. The AM circuit is successful, plus USB, TF playing blocks, FM module circuit without external antenna, and the antenna is surrounded by a large box inside a circle around the wire. The two buttons use to control move, and changing frequencies is very convenient. We usually put the electromagnetic spider web test on the radio and put it all over the country.
